The flag of the Philippines emoji shows a horizontal flag with a white triangle on the left containing a yellow sun and three stars, and two horizontal stripes of blue and red. On some systems, it is displayed as a flag, while on others, it may appear as letters PH. If someone sends you a 🇵🇭 emoji, they are referring to the country of the Philippines.
The 🇵🇭 Philippines emoji represents the national flag of the Philippines. It symbolizes the country and its people, and is commonly used to express national identity, share information about the Philippines, or indicate a connection to the country.
